There is no globally recognized certification specifically titled "Certified Professional in Advanced Particle Physics." The field of particle physics relies heavily on advanced academic degrees (PhD) and extensive research experience rather than formal certifications. However, individuals pursuing a career in this area would gain expertise in various relevant areas.


Learning outcomes for those pursuing a career path involving advanced particle physics typically include a deep understanding of quantum field theory, the Standard Model of particle physics, and experimental techniques used in high-energy physics experiments such as those at the Large Hadron Collider (LHC). They'd also master data analysis and computational skills crucial for interpreting experimental results and theoretical modeling. Strong mathematical and analytical skills are also fundamental.


The duration of study needed to reach a professional level in advanced particle physics is considerable. This usually involves at least a four-year undergraduate degree in physics or a related field, followed by a doctoral program (PhD) lasting another four to seven years. Postdoctoral research positions further enhance expertise and are often prerequisites for independent research positions.


Industry relevance for expertise in advanced particle physics extends beyond academia. While a significant portion of the workforce works in research institutions and universities, skills gained are highly transferable to other sectors. The advanced computational and data analysis skills honed in particle physics are invaluable in fields like finance, data science, and medical imaging. The rigorous problem-solving and analytical abilities developed are highly sought after across various industries. These professionals may also contribute to accelerator technology development.


In summary, while a specific "Certified Professional in Advanced Particle Physics" certification doesn't exist, the skills and knowledge gained through rigorous academic training and research experience are highly valued and have significant relevance across multiple sectors. The journey to becoming a professional in this specialized area is a long-term commitment to advanced study and research.
